Income Tax for Companies in Kenya: A Practical Overview
Understanding the income levy regime is essential for all company registered in Kenya. Currently , the applicable corporate income charge level stands at 30% of taxable profits . It is applicable to gains derived in Kenya. However , exceptions exist allowances and reliefs available, enabling businesses to conceivably decrease their chargeable obligation.

This Tax Framework : A Thorough Overview for Companies & Individuals
Kenya's revenue system presents a complex landscape for both organizations and people. Knowing the details is essential for meeting requirements. The authorities levies several taxes including income tax for companies and taxpayers, value-added tax on merchandise and services , business income contributions, and excise charges on certain products. Taxpayers are usually assessed based on a tiered earnings bracket . Businesses face supplementary requirements related to employee taxes , remittance levies, and transaction taxes .
